Application Methods for Lubricating Rubber Bushings

Manual application

Manual application of lubricant involves using a brush, spray, or cloth to apply the lubricant directly onto the rubber bushing. This method is often used during installation or maintenance checks.

Automated lubrication systems

Automated lubrication systems can also be used to lubricate rubber bushings. These systems deliver a controlled amount of lubricant at regular intervals, ensuring consistent lubrication without manual intervention.

Lubrication frequency

The frequency of lubrication will depend on various factors, including the application, operating conditions, and the type of lubricant used. Regular inspections can help determine when lubrication is required.

Factorii de luat în considerare la alegerea unui lubrifiant

Compatibility with rubber

Compatibility with rubber is the most important factor to consider when selecting a lubricant for rubber bushings. It is crucial to choose a lubricant that will not react adversely with the rubber material.

Operating conditions

Operating conditions, such as temperature, load, speed, and environmental exposure, should also be considered when choosing a lubricant.

Performance requirements

Different applications may have specific performance requirements, such as low friction, high load capacity, or resistance to environmental factors. Assessing the needs of the application and selecting a lubricant that meets these requirements is essential.

Application method

The method of applying the lubricant can also impact its effectiveness. Some lubricants may require manual application, while others may be suitable for automated lubrication systems.
